Torna all'elenco degli articoli Articoli
Tempo di lettura: 6 minuti

Come le competenze SQL possono migliorare il vostro curriculum

Vi chiederete: le competenze in SQL sono importanti? In quali ambiti potrei utilizzare le mie competenze SQL? In questo articolo vi spiegherò in che modo le competenze in SQL possono dare slancio al vostro curriculum e alla vostra carriera professionale.

Viviamo nell'era dei Big Data. Ogni volta che andiamo online, forniamo ai siti web che visitiamo molte informazioni. Se forniamo volontariamente i nostri dati creando un account, compilando un modulo o effettuando un acquisto, forniamo loro ancora più informazioni. Tutti questi dati vengono ricompilati e centralizzati negli enormi database delle aziende. E poi che fine fanno?

Ogni reparto dell'azienda ha bisogno di questi dati! Se il responsabile dell'e-commerce vuole monitorare la conversione giornaliera del sito web, ha bisogno dei dati. Se il country manager dell'azienda deve creare un rapporto dettagliato sull'attività del trimestre, ha bisogno dei dati. Se il team di marketing vuole creare una campagna di remarketing per coinvolgere nuovamente i vecchi clienti, ha bisogno dei dati. Se il consiglio direttivo vuole stabilire le strategie per i prossimi anni, le sue decisioni si baseranno sui dati.

Questo ci porta al termine di tendenza "data-driven", utilizzato per descrivere un approccio in cui le decisioni e le azioni si basano sull'analisi e sull'interpretazione oggettiva dei dati.

L'importanza delle competenze SQL nel mercato del lavoro

Oggi le aziende sviluppano strategie data-driven che riducono i pregiudizi umani e portano a risultati più accurati. I dati sono diventati una risorsa molto importante per qualsiasi azienda digitale e hanno un valore intrinseco. Vi consiglio di leggere l'eccellente documento di Deloitte sulla valutazione dei dati, che lo spiega in dettaglio.

Se vi chiedete che tipo di dati può gestire un'azienda e perché i dati sono un bene prezioso, leggete Perché i dati sono una risorsa preziosa per la vostra azienda?

Tutto ruota intorno ai dati! Ecco perché le competenze in SQL sono essenziali: i dati devono essere estratti dai database, analizzati e puliti per essere utilizzati in modo efficiente. È qui che entra in gioco l'SQL. L'SQL (Structured Query Language) è il linguaggio dei database: con esso è possibile memorizzare, aggiornare e cancellare dati da un database. È anche possibile modificare la struttura del database stesso aggiungendo altre tabelle o colonne.

Se volete saperne di più sui database SQL, vi consiglio di leggere Che cos'è un database SQL?

Le competenze SQL possono migliorare il vostro curriculum

Anche se si utilizzano strumenti di analisi dei dati come Metabase o Elastic, è necessario avere competenze SQL per padroneggiarli. È possibile utilizzare l'interfaccia visiva per costruire le query, ma se si desidera eseguire query complesse, si dovranno affrontare i limiti dello strumento e sarà necessario l'SQL per costruire tali query. Gli sviluppatori hanno un problema simile: alcune query sono impossibili da costruire con un ORM e devono essere eseguite come query SQL grezze. È in questi casi che le competenze SQL fanno la differenza nel vostro curriculum.

Avere competenze SQL nel curriculum è sexy

Avere competenze SQL nel curriculum può chiaramente fare la differenza: Le competenze SQL non sono rilevanti solo per gli amministratori di database e gli analisti di dati, ma sono utili anche per ruoli nel marketing, nella finanza, nella gestione dei progetti, nelle operazioni, nelle vendite, ecc. Oltre alle competenze fondamentali del vostro ruolo, l'aggiunta di SQL rende il vostro curriculum più attraente: la capacità di manipolare e interpretare i dati utilizzando SQL può essere un'aggiunta preziosa a qualsiasi profilo professionale.

Gli sviluppatori Python come me possono sperimentare i vantaggi dell'SQL in molte opportunità. Product manager e responsabili marketing mi hanno spesso chiesto aiuto per costruire dashboard con query SQL, perché semplicemente non sapevano come fare. In pochi mesi, sono diventato il go-to SQL solo grazie alle mie competenze SQL. Le aziende sanno che queste competenze sono essenziali al giorno d'oggi; ecco perché la presenza di competenze SQL nel curriculum può aumentare l'attrattiva di una persona in cerca di lavoro per i potenziali datori di lavoro.

Le competenze SQL possono migliorare il vostro curriculum

Nella maggior parte delle aziende, il primo filtro del processo di assunzione è il personale addetto al reclutamento. Pertanto, il vostro curriculum deve essere rapidamente comprensibile e non eccessivamente tecnico, altrimenti potreste perdere un'opportunità di lavoro. Ecco alcuni suggerimenti per evidenziare efficacemente le vostre competenze in SQL nel curriculum.

  • Innanzitutto, menzionate i progetti relativi all'SQL a cui avete lavorato. Indipendentemente dal settore di competenza, spiegate perché le vostre competenze SQL erano necessarie e come hanno contribuito a concludere il progetto con successo.
  • Poi, menzionate i database (come MySQL, MariaDB, PostgreSQL, Microsoft SQL Server, ecc.) o gli strumenti che conoscete (Google Data Studio, Metabase, Elastic, ecc.). Questo dimostrerà la vostra capacità di lavorare con diversi ambienti di database.
  • Infine, indicate il vostro livello di competenza. Fate capire ai selezionatori le vostre competenze in SQL: base, intermedio o avanzato. Se disponete di certificazioni rilevanti in ambito SQL, evidenziatele. Queste certificazioni convalidano le vostre competenze in SQL e possono aumentare la vostra credibilità.

A proposito del processo di reclutamento, se vi candidate per un lavoro legato all'SQL, dovrete essere pronti a sostenere un colloquio tecnico! L'articolo Top 27 Advanced SQL Interview Questions with Answers vi aiuterà a prepararvi.

Diversi livelli di competenze in SQL

Approfondiamo i livelli di competenza in SQL. A seconda del punto in cui vi trovate nel vostro percorso SQL, avrete un diverso livello di competenze:

Livello principiante: Capite le query di base a livello principiante. Potete eseguire semplici query SELECT con filtri (GROUP, ORDER BY), JOIN, UPDATE, INSERT, e DELETE abbastanza facilmente.

Livello intermedio: È possibile eseguire query SQL con funzioni avanzate come COALESCE, CAST, CONVERT, ecc. e funzioni di gestione delle stringhe come NULL, LIKE, ecc. Si possono inoltre eseguire funzioni di gestione del database come CREATE, ALTER, ADD, ecc. e si ha una buona conoscenza degli indici.

Livello esperto: Siete in grado di eseguire query di analisi avanzate, tra cui la creazione di più livelli di raggruppamento con ROLLUP, la classificazione dei dati con le funzioni finestra o il calcolo di una media mobile.

Come abbiamo già detto, è possibile ottenere una certificazione relativa a SQL. Questa può servire come prova della conoscenza e dell'esperienza di SQL, dandovi potenzialmente un vantaggio nel processo di assunzione. Ecco alcune certificazioni SQL molto diffuse:

  • Certificazione Oracle Database SQL Certified Associate
  • Certificazione Microsoft: Azure Data Fundamentals
  • Database certificato AWS - Specialità
  • Ingegnere dei dati professionale di Google

Per saperne di più sulle certificazioni relative a SQL, leggete Top SQL Certificates in 2023.

La maggior parte delle certificazioni si integra direttamente con LinkedIn e viene mostrata nella sezione "Licenze e certificazioni" del vostro profilo. I moderni reclutatori cercano i candidati sui social network professionali, e avere una certificazione conosciuta può aiutarvi a distinguervi dalla massa.

Le competenze SQL possono migliorare il vostro curriculum

Esempio della sezione Licenze e certificazioni di LinkedIn

Affinate le vostre competenze in SQL con LearnSQL.it

Ci sono molte risorse per affinare le vostre competenze in SQL: Video su YouTube, libri, corsi online e blog. Se volete farlo, consultate I migliori canali YouTube per imparare l'SQL e I migliori libri sui database che dovreste leggere subito. Potete anche consultare la documentazione (ad esempio, PostgreSQL) del vostro dialetto SQL preferito per imparare l'SQL.

Tuttavia, vi consiglio vivamente di imparare l'SQL utilizzando corsi online interattivi come quelli di LearnSQL.it che vi insegneranno tutte le competenze necessarie per diventare esperti di SQL. I nostri corsi sono costantemente aggiornati; potrete così godere dei vantaggi di un apprendimento continuo e rimanere al passo con i progressi di SQL.

Spero che questo articolo vi abbia convinto dell'importanza di imparare SQL, anche per chi non è un tecnico. Può essere un grande stimolo per la vostra carriera professionale!